How much do entry level event marketing j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 24,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level event marketing in the United States is $49,574.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,000.00 and $54,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a typical week look like for someone in an entry level event marketing role?

In an entry level event marketing position, your week is often a mix of planning, execution, and collaboration. Early in the week, you may help with event logistics, coordinate with vendors, and assist in creating promotional materials. As events approach, you'll likely be onsite helping set up, managing registration, and engaging with attendees to gather feedback. Throughout, you'll work closely with other marketing team members and external partners, gaining hands-on experience in both the strategic and operational aspects of event marketing.

What are entry level event marketing jobs?

Entry level event marketing jobs involve assisting with the planning, promotion, and execution of events to increase brand awareness and engage potential customers. These roles often include tasks such as setting up event booths, distributing promotional materials, interacting with attendees, and supporting event logistics. Entry level positions are a great way to gain experience in marketing, develop communication skills, and learn how to coordinate successful events.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Event Marketing profess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Event Marketing professional, you need a basic understanding of marketing principles, strong organizational skills, and a relevant degree or coursework in marketing or communications. Familiarity with event management platforms, social media tools, and CRM systems is often required. Excellent interpersonal skills, creativity, and the ability to multitask help you stand out in this role. These skills ensure successful event execution, effective audience engagement, and contribute to the overall success of marketing campaigns.

What is the difference between Entry Level Event Marketing vs Event Coordinator?

AspectEntry Level Event MarketingEvent Coordinator
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may prefer marketing or communications courseworkHigh school diploma; experience in event planning often preferred
Work EnvironmentMarketing agencies, corporate marketing teams, event promotion firmsEvent venues, hotels, corporate events, non-profits
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in marketing campaigns, brand promotion, and event outreachUsed in planning, executing, and coordinating events
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level marketing roles related to eventsClarifying responsibilities of event planning roles

Entry Level Event Marketing focuses on promoting events and brands through marketing strategies, often within marketing teams or agencies. In contrast, an Event Coordinator handles the logistics and execution of events, ensuring smooth operations. Both roles may require similar credentials but differ in daily tasks and focus areas.
